Windows Built for the Ship Harbor Environment

Ship Harbor sits close enough to the water that homes here take a different kind of weathering than houses further inland in Skagit County. Salt-laden air works into window frames and hardware year-round, wind-driven rain off the strait hits window walls at an angle rather than straight down, and a long stretch of overcast, damp months keeps everything — siding, trim, glass, sash tracks — wet longer than it would be in a drier climate. Windows are one of the first places that shows up. Old aluminum frames pit and corrode. Wood sashes swell, stick, and eventually rot at the corners. Seals fail early and fog sets in between the panes. None of that is a defect in the house — it's just what marine exposure does to a window that wasn't chosen or installed with that exposure in mind.

Energy-efficient windows done right for this neighborhood solve two problems at once: they cut the heat loss that drives up winter heating bills, and they hold up physically against salt, rain, and moss-season dampness better than whatever was likely installed decades ago. Treating those as separate problems is how homeowners end up with windows that are efficient on paper but fail early in practice.

What "Energy-Efficient" Should Mean for a Ship Harbor Home

Energy efficiency in a window comes from several things working together, not just the glass. For homes in this area, we weight these factors differently than we would for a dry inland climate:

Low-E Glass and Gas Fill

Low-emissivity coatings reduce heat transfer through the glass in both directions — keeping warmth in during our cool, wet winters and reducing solar heat gain on the rare bright days. Argon or krypton gas fill between panes adds another layer of insulation. This part of the equation is fairly standard across the industry now.

Frame Material and Moisture Resistance

This is where Ship Harbor conditions matter more than the glass package. A window with excellent glass but a frame that absorbs moisture or corrodes from salt exposure will underperform within a few years, no matter what the energy rating said on install day. Frame choice is arguably more important here than in most parts of Washington.

Installation and Sealing

A correctly rated window installed with poor flashing or sealing will leak air and water regardless of its factory specs. We've seen efficient windows perform poorly simply because the gap around the frame wasn't sealed to handle wind-driven rain hitting the wall at an angle, which is common near the water.

Signs Your Current Windows Are Working Against You

Before recommending replacement, we look for concrete signs that a window's efficiency and weather resistance have already broken down, not just its age. Homeowners in Ship Harbor can check for these themselves:

  • Fogging or a milky haze between panes — the seal has failed and the gas fill is gone
  • Visible condensation on the inside of the glass during cool, damp weeks
  • A noticeable draft near the frame edge, especially during wind-driven rain
  • Soft, discolored, or swelling wood at the sill or lower corners
  • Pitting, chalky residue, or corrosion on aluminum frames or hardware
  • Sashes that stick, drag, or won't latch fully — frame movement from repeated wet/dry cycles
  • A noticeable jump in heating costs compared to similar-sized homes nearby

Any one of these on its own might just mean a repair. Several together, especially on a home's water-facing side, usually means the windows are past the point where sealing or minor fixes will hold.

Choosing a Frame Material for Salt Air and Driving Rain

We install different frame materials depending on the home, its exposure, and the owner's budget, but we're upfront about how each one actually holds up in this specific environment rather than just quoting manufacturer claims.

Frame MaterialPerformance in Marine/Salt AirMaintenanceRelative Cost
VinylDoes not corrode or rust; handles moisture well; can flex slightly in temperature swingsLow — occasional cleaningLower
FiberglassVery stable dimensionally, excellent resistance to moisture and salt exposureLowHigher
Wood (unclad)Prone to swelling and rot near the water without diligent upkeepHigh — regular refinishing and sealingModerate to Higher
Wood-Clad (vinyl or fiberglass exterior)Good — exterior cladding shields the wood from moisture and saltModerateHigher
Aluminum (uncoated/older style)Poor — pits and corrodes over time in salt airHighLower

For most Ship Harbor homes, we steer owners toward vinyl or fiberglass frames because they simply require less fighting against the environment year after year. That's not a knock on wood — a wood-clad window can look excellent and perform well — it's a matter of matching the maintenance commitment to how exposed the home actually is.

Glass Packages: Matching the Upgrade to the Bills You're Actually Paying

Not every home needs the top-tier glass package. We size the recommendation to the home's exposure and current energy use rather than defaulting to the most expensive option.

Glass PackageBest ForTrade-off
Double-pane, Low-E, argon fillMost standard replacements; solid efficiency gain over old single or older double paneGood value; the common baseline today
Double-pane, high-performance Low-EWater-facing rooms or homes with higher heating billsModest cost increase for better performance
Triple-paneHomes prioritizing maximum insulation and sound reduction from wind and rainHigher upfront cost and added window weight; longer payback period

Triple-pane windows do offer a real efficiency and noise benefit, which some owners near the water appreciate given how loud wind-driven rain can be against glass. But for many homes, a well-installed double-pane Low-E window closes most of the efficiency gap at a lower cost — we'll walk through the actual numbers for your home rather than assume you want the premium option by default.

How We Install Windows for This Kind of Exposure

Removal and Opening Inspection

Once the old window is out, we inspect the rough opening for hidden rot or moisture damage before anything new goes in. In a marine climate, it's common to find damage at the sill that wasn't visible from inside — addressing it now prevents it from undermining the new window later.

Flashing and Water Management

Correct flashing sequence — so water is directed out and down, never trapped behind the new window — matters more here than in a drier region because driving rain puts real pressure on these details. We follow a shingle-style layering approach so each layer sheds water onto the one below it.

Sealing and Insulation

Gaps around the frame are insulated and sealed to stop both air infiltration and moisture intrusion — two separate problems that both need addressing, since a seal that blocks air but not water (or vice versa) will still cause problems down the road.

Interior and Exterior Finish

Trim and caulking are finished to shed water away from seams, and we make sure hardware and finishes chosen are rated for coastal exposure, not just general residential use.

Maintenance Through Moss Season and Beyond

Even a well-installed, well-chosen window benefits from basic seasonal upkeep in this climate:

  • Rinse frames and tracks periodically to clear salt residue, especially after storms
  • Keep weep holes on the frame clear so water drains rather than pools
  • Check caulking and sealant lines once a year for cracking or gaps
  • Clear moss or algae buildup on nearby trim and siding before it holds moisture against the window frame
  • Address any sticking sash or hardware early, rather than forcing it, which can damage seals

Permits, Codes, and Doing It Right the First Time

Window replacement in Anacortes and Skagit County generally falls under Washington State Energy Code requirements, and depending on the scope of work, a permit may be required. We handle the code compliance side of the job — proper U-factor and performance ratings for the region, correct permitting where applicable — so you're not left sorting that out after the fact or discovering an issue at resale.

How long does a typical window replacement job take for a single-family home?

Most whole-home replacements take one to three days depending on the number of windows and any hidden rot or framing repairs found once the old windows come out. We'll give you a realistic timeline during the estimate, not just a best-case number.

What should I ask a contractor before hiring them for window replacement?

Ask about their flashing and sealing process specifically, not just what brand of window they sell — installation quality matters more than the window itself in a wet, salt-exposed area. Also ask whether they carry proper licensing and insurance and whether they'll pull permits when required.

Do I need to replace the whole window or just the glass unit?

If only the seal has failed and the frame is still sound, a glass-unit replacement can sometimes make sense and costs less. But if the frame shows corrosion, rot, or persistent air and water leaks, replacing the full window is usually the better long-term investment.

Are vinyl windows going to discolor or get brittle from sun and salt exposure over time?

Quality vinyl windows use UV-stabilized material designed to resist discoloration and brittleness, and they don't corrode from salt exposure the way aluminum does. Cheaper vinyl products can fade or warp faster, which is why we're selective about which lines we install.

Does Ship Harbor's proximity to the water actually change how windows perform compared to other parts of Anacortes?

Yes — homes closer to the water get more direct salt air exposure and take wind-driven rain at more direct angles, which accelerates wear on frames, hardware, and seals compared to homes further inland. It doesn't change what "efficient" means, but it does change which materials and installation details actually hold up.
